The Comprehensive Guide to Car Key Programming Near Me: Understanding the Essentials
In the modern automobile landscape, the conventional metal key has actually mainly been changed by sophisticated electronic devices. Today, beginning a car frequently includes transponder chips, remote fobs, and distance sensing units rather than an easy mechanical turn. While these advancements have significantly improved automobile security and user convenience, they have actually likewise introduced a layer of complexity when a key is lost, harmed, or requires an extra. This guide checks out the complex world of car key programming, helping automobile owners comprehend what the service entails, where to find it, and what to expect throughout the process.
What is Car Key Programming?
Car key programming is the procedure of syncing a replacement key or fob with a vehicle's onboard computer system. Many cars and trucks manufactured after the mid-1990s are equipped with an immobilizer system. This system requires an unique electronic code, sent from the key to the car's engine control system (ECU), to enable the engine to begin. Without this synchronization, the car might turn over, however the fuel system will remain handicapped as a theft-prevention procedure.

When is Car Key Programming Necessary?
There are several scenarios where a motorist may discover themselves browsing for "car key programming near me." While the most obvious reason is losing a key, other technical elements typically enter into play.
- Acquiring a Spare Key: It is statistically proven that having a backup key is substantially less expensive than replacing all secrets if the original is lost.
- Key Fob Malfunctions: Electronics can fail due to water damage, physical shock, or internal circuit degradation.
- Battery Replacement Issues: In some older models, changing the battery in a key fob can trigger it to lose its memory, requiring a resync.
- Purchasing a Used Car: For security factors, lots of owners pick to have existing keys cleaned from the car's memory and reprogrammed to ensure that previous owners do not have access.
- Ignition Cylinder Replacement: If the ignition system is altered, the new secrets offered with the hardware must be set to the existing ECU.

The Programming Process: Step-by-Step
An expert service technician normally follows a standardized treatment to ensure the brand-new key is practical and the vehicle remains safe.
- Confirmation: The technician validates ownership of the vehicle utilizing the V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) and registration.
- Deciphering: If no working key is offered, the service technician decodes the lock cylinders to cut a new mechanical blade.
- Connection: An OBD-II (On-Board Diagnostics) scanner is plugged into the automobile's port.
- Software application Access: The service technician accesses the lorry's security module. This may require a "Pin Code" stemmed from the manufacturer.
- Deletion/Addition: Old, lost keys are erased from the system (if requested), and the brand-new key's special ID is published to the car's memory.
- Testing: The specialist tests the transponder (to begin the Car Key Programmer Near Me) and the remote functions (lock/unlock/trunk).
Why DIY Programming is Often Discouraged
Many car owners try to configure secrets themselves utilizing "on-board" techniques discovered in online forums. While some older cars (especially Ford and GM designs from the early 2000s) enable for manual programming, a lot of contemporary automobiles need specific software.

Dangers of DIY attempts consist of:
- Security Lockouts: Incorrect attempts can activate a "security lockout" mode, which might disable the vehicle for 15 to 30 minutes or need a dealership reset.
- ECU Damage: Using cheap, non-regulated OBD-II gadgets acquired online can lead to data corruption in the lorry's computer.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. The length of time does it take to set a car key?
For the most part, a specialist can finish the programming process in 15 to 45 minutes once they have actually arrived at the automobile. If a new physical key needs to be cut also, the overall time may encompass an hour.
2. Can I configure a key I bought on Amazon or eBay?
It depends. While some specialists will try to program customer-provided secrets, lots of refuse to do so. This is since the quality of the chips in aftermarket secrets can be irregular, and they can not offer a service warranty on parts they didn't supply.
3. Do I require the initial key to set a new one?
Not necessarily. While having an initial key makes the procedure quicker and often less expensive, professional automobile locksmiths can carry out "all keys lost" programming by accessing the vehicle's computer through the OBD-II port.
4. Is the VIN needed for key programming?
Yes. The VIN enables the service technician to recognize the specific key blank, frequency, and transponder chip type required for the specific develop of the lorry.
5. Why is car key programming so pricey?
The expense covers not simply the physical key, however the costly diagnostic software, licensing charges to gain access to manufacturer databases, and the specialized training required to manage complex lorry security systems without causing damage.
